  2. Hello,

     

    I have no sensors available in the plugin to get fanspeed (and control), mainboardtemps or anything else.

    Is there somebody with this board who worked out, what the problem is?

    Sensors detect gives me:

     

    Trying family `ITE'...                                     
    Found unknown chip with ID 0x8688
    Probing for Super-I/O at 0x4e/0x4f

     

    I tried it with

    acpi_enforce_resources=lax

    modprobe it87 force_id=0x8688

    but Unraid 6.9.1 gives me: modprobe: ERROR: could not insert 'it87': No such device

    Is the driver even part of unraid anymore?

     

    Thanks in advance

  4. Hello,

     

    I have a bit of a problem with the S3 Plugin, the log shows:

     

    Mar 14 11:30:57 NAS s3_sleep: ----------------------------------------------
    Mar 14 11:30:57 NAS s3_sleep: s3_sleep process ID 7685 started, To terminate it, type: s3_sleep -q
    Mar 14 11:30:57 NAS s3_sleep: Disk activity on going: sdb
    Mar 14 11:30:57 NAS s3_sleep: Disk activity detected. Reset timers.
    Mar 14 11:31:57 NAS s3_sleep: Disk activity on going: sdb
    Mar 14 11:31:57 NAS s3_sleep: Disk activity detected. Reset timers.

     

    The problem is, that sdb is spun down and not doing anything. This behaviour appears randomly on SSDs and HDDs. There is nothing scheduled (mover, paritiy etc.) or polling (sata, autofan) in one minute steps. Also the file activity plugin shows nothing. What is wrong here?

     

     

    @limetechUpdate:

    It seems that the problem has something to do with the intentionally broken SSD standby since 6.9.

    When SSDs are set into standbymode via console (hdparm -y), then it works as intended. Right now I'm not able to get back the spindown (=standby) command for SSDs from Unraid 6.8.3, since there is no comment or help on this decision from the developers. That's kind of a dealbreaker, since many chipsets (including mine) go into the lowest C-States, when drives remain active.
